Transaction 84cd18ff2ebdc3cc2e70ca2d7d495d829c5bf76633e709c8055e1dc463bbbd1e

1 Input
2 Outputs
  • 84cd18ff2ebdc3cc2e70ca2d7d495d829c5bf76633e709c8055e1dc463bbbd1e:0
  • value  786054753
    address  39PtzPPVk6r6vdN7CpGxCBkQrXS2XxWHd1
  • 84cd18ff2ebdc3cc2e70ca2d7d495d829c5bf76633e709c8055e1dc463bbbd1e:1
  • value  1425540
    address  1NwnpnreuHdWpHYyCaP2d12y3PZwLJTLh7